Android 17’s presence in Dragon Ball Super is explained by the character’s revival using the Dragon Balls following his death during the Cell Games saga. This resurrection provided the opportunity for the character to be reintroduced into the Dragon Ball narrative.

6+ Best Android Hamburger Menu Icon Styles & Code

android hamburger menu icon

6+ Best Android Hamburger Menu Icon Styles & Code

The three horizontal bars stacked atop one another, typically located in the upper corner of an application’s user interface, represent a ubiquitous navigation control. Activating this element reveals a slide-out menu, often containing a list of options or links to different sections within the application. This visual cue provides a compact and efficient method of presenting a larger set of functionalities, particularly beneficial in applications designed for smaller screens, such as those found on Android devices.

The adoption of this navigation pattern stems from its ability to conserve valuable screen real estate while still providing access to secondary navigation options. Its widespread use across platforms and applications has led to a generally understood association with hidden or supplementary menus. This familiarity reduces the cognitive load on the user, streamlining the interaction process and improving overall usability. Its integration into Android app design facilitates a cleaner, less cluttered interface, allowing for a focus on primary content.

7+ Samsung DressRoom App: The Ultimate Android Try-On!

samsung.android.app.dressroom

7+ Samsung DressRoom App: The Ultimate Android Try-On!

This string represents a package name, specifically identifying an application within the Android ecosystem. It follows a reverse domain name convention, indicating that the application originates from Samsung, is designed for the Android operating system, and is related to a virtual dressing room feature. Such identifiers are fundamental in app distribution and management, uniquely distinguishing an application from all others within the Google Play Store and on Android devices.

The utilization of such an application offers consumers the opportunity to virtually try on clothing and accessories before making a purchase. This can lead to increased customer satisfaction, reduced return rates for retailers, and a more engaging shopping experience overall. The development and deployment of applications with this function reflect the growing trend of augmented reality (AR) integration into e-commerce, aiming to bridge the gap between online and in-store shopping experiences. Historically, such technology demonstrates an evolution from basic product visualization to interactive and personalized customer experiences.
